![](https://img-blog.csdnimg.cn/20201014180756923.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Oracle
lipfff
一个专注于业务与技术的java开发攻城狮
展开
-
数据库(ORACLE)查出数据封装到实体
说明:1、对查出的数据做相应的转换,使用视图实现转换2、转换的目的是为了处理一些比较复杂的数据类型,比如DATA,TIMESTRAMP等,把这些通过类型转为varchar型,方便封装到实体案例代码:String sql1 = "select * from v_ab01_upload where aaz800='0' and aaz400=" ...原创 2018-11-28 17:34:16 · 1029 阅读 · 0 评论 -
查询某天是一年中的第几周-oracel
select count(t.user_id ),t.week,t.sign_level from (select user_id,aac002, aac003, aac067, channel_no,sign_no, sign_seq, sign_level,to_char(TO_DATE(sign_date, 'YYYYMMDD'), 'yyyyiw') week ...原创 2019-03-07 17:27:35 · 1533 阅读 · 0 评论 -
oracle触发器的应用
应用场景:汇总一个表中的数据到另外一个中间表,这样做的好处是统计数据的时候直接查询中间表就行,可以提高查找效率。CREATE OR REPLACE TRIGGER "TR_essc_user_INSERT"AFTER INSERT ON essc_user FOR EACH ROWDECLARE --msg varchar2(22); sign_amount number:=...原创 2019-03-07 17:23:59 · 304 阅读 · 0 评论 -
数据库水平切分的实现原理解析---分库,分表,主从,集群,负载均衡器(转)
非常好的一篇文章,转载原文https://zhengdl126.iteye.com/blog/419850第1章 引言随着互联网应用的广泛普及,海量数据的存储和访问成为了系统设计的瓶颈问题。对于一个大型的 互联网应用,每天几十亿的PV无疑对数据库造成了相当高的负载。对于系统的稳定性和扩展性造成了极大的问题。通过数据切分来提高网站性能,横向扩展数据层 已经成为架构研发人员首选的方式。水平切...转载 2019-02-14 14:07:33 · 106 阅读 · 0 评论 -
Oracle性能优化专题
Oracle优化是开发人员必须掌握的技能,与其说是技能不如是开发基本。而且在面试过程中这个话题也常常被问到,有一两年工作经验的童鞋面试这个问题是肯定要被问到的,如果知识简单的CRUD实现功能,则是没有什么意义的。一个系统的性能与数据库有着很大的关系,一条语句的执行会对整体的性能起到很大的影响作用,所以Oracle的优化还是很重要的。当然了,因为自己用oracle用的多,所以这个专题主要...原创 2019-02-14 10:12:33 · 441 阅读 · 0 评论 -
oracle表分区实操训练
关于网上oracle表分区介绍的的文档有很多(不过大概看了下基本都是一个模板刻出来的),看完后自己实际操练了下,虽然以前的项目中也用过,但是自己并没有参与弄过,今天就在本机的库上爽了一把。操练环境:一个表(电子签章人员信息表)有20多万条数据,重新建个一模一样的表,并对此新表进行表分区设计操练技能:主要是对复合分区的练习,首先对日期进行范围分区,再对分区进行列表字分...原创 2019-02-13 16:49:28 · 255 阅读 · 0 评论 -
oracle的表分区(转)
转载于https://www.cnblogs.com/congcidaishangjiamianju/p/8045804.html此文从以下几个方面来整理关于分区表的概念及操作: 1.表空间及分区表的概念 2.表分区的具体作用 3.表分区的优缺点 4.表分区的几种类型及操作方法 5.对表分区的维护性操作....转载 2019-02-13 13:45:25 · 91 阅读 · 0 评论 -
Oracle中的触发器遇到的问题——编译但有错误
今天遇到个奇怪的事情,写了个触发器,但是总是说是编译但有错误,刷新的时候,触发器报错。停用的时候也停用不了,对触发的表也不能插入数据,看了大半天原来是其中一条语句写错了,结合需求总结出了一点东西:1、触发器命名要规范,尽量都用大写,如果其中有大写也有小写,则触发器报错不会明确提示哪错了(PS:这是自己遇到的)上图的命名规则是不规范的应该命名为:2、需求在一...原创 2019-02-13 13:39:32 · 3938 阅读 · 0 评论 -
Oracle中通过sql语句生成实体类entity
生成实体类的方式很多,比如用myeclipes就能生成,今天介绍一种简单的方式,用sql的方式生成。直接干SQL语句:select col000 entity from (select 'package com.xx.webservice.entity;'||chr(13)||'import java.io.Serializable;'||chr(13)||'import java...原创 2019-02-12 17:11:53 · 2330 阅读 · 0 评论 -
linuxCentos下创建weblogic12c的新域
上次装了weblogic12c后,这次新建个域7002,网上说了很多建域的方法,大都是静态安装模式,并不是这种方法有多复杂,只是感觉有点麻烦,怎么最快的、最高效率的达到目的才是最重要的,所以我的是图形界面安装,详情如下:环境:1.linux Centos虚拟机2.weblogic12c建域过程:第一步:cd 到这个目录:/home/weblogic/Oracle/Middl...原创 2019-01-02 10:13:32 · 1188 阅读 · 0 评论 -
虚拟机Centos6.4安装weblogic12c安装遇到的问题No X11 DISPLAY variable was set。。。。
今天是2019年1月1日,在新的一年里算是有个好开头吧,本来安装个weblogic是件十分简单事情,但是好几天也没弄好,主要遇到的问题是linux安装时遇到的X11这个问题,在网上找了很多解决的办法,都是一个模子刻出来的,一顿copy呀,真的是可恨呀,为什么百度引擎和谷歌区别这么大,不得不说百度这巨头有的时候真的让人恼火。算了不吐槽了,进入正题了:报错项:解决问题:第一步:...原创 2019-01-01 22:12:18 · 7158 阅读 · 0 评论 -
oracle通过存储调用http服务——POST方式
第一步:创建访问控制文件(ACL):--sysdba用户执行如下命令--创建访问控制文件(ACL)begin dbms_network_acl_admin.create_acl ( acl => 'UTL_HTTP.xml', description => 'utl_http', principal => 'SCOTT', -- 用户名...原创 2019-03-07 17:41:47 · 6039 阅读 · 0 评论